    My late fee policy is:
    My daycare closes at 5:30 (as per my clock). There will be a charge of $1.00 per min for the first 30min the its $2.00 for every other minute. This is to be paid in cash within 3 days of me giving you bill, or care will be suspended until payment in made. You will be charged right up to the minute you leave (not when you get here). I will give you your official bill the next day of care, I will also email you a copy.

    the problem is they are subsidized so I don't think I can charge them the fee. I just need to get a hold of my adviser.
